Owens Corning Inventory for the quarter ending September 30, 2024: USD 1.60 B

Owens Corning Inventory is USD 1.60 B for the quarter ending September 30, 2024, a 29.55% change year over year. Inventory is the value of goods held by a company for sale or used in the production process.
  • Owens Corning Inventory for the quarter ending September 30, 2023 was USD 1.23 B, a -6.81% change year over year.
  • Owens Corning Inventory for the quarter ending September 30, 2022 was USD 1.32 B, a 39.30% change year over year.
  • Owens Corning Inventory for the quarter ending September 30, 2021 was USD 949.00 M, a 7.11% change year over year.
  • Owens Corning Inventory for the quarter ending September 30, 2020 was USD 886.00 M, a -14.06% change year over year.

Description

Owens Corning manufactures and markets insulation, roofing, and fiberglass composite materials in the United States, Canada, Europe, the Asia Pacific, and internationally. It operates in three segments: Composites, Insulation, and Roofing. The Composites segment manufactures, fabricates, and sells glass reinforcements in the form of fiber; and glass fiber products in the form of fabrics, non-wovens, and other specialized products. Its products are used in building structures, roofing shingles, tubs and showers, pools, flooring, pipes and tanks, poles, electrical equipment, and wind-energy turbine blades applications in the building and construction, renewable energy, and infrastructure markets. This segment sells its products directly to parts molders, fabricators, and shingle manufacturers. The Insulation segment manufactures and sells insulation products for residential, commercial, industrial, and other markets for thermal and acoustical applications; and glass fiber pipe insulation, flexible duct media, bonded and granulated mineral fiber insulation, cellular glass insulation, and foam insulation products used in construction applications. This segment sells its products primarily to the insulation installers, home centers, lumberyards, retailers, and distributors under the Thermafiber, FOAMULAR, FOAMGLAS, Paroc, Owens Corning PINK, and FIBERGLAS Insulation brand names. The Roofing segment manufactures and sells aminate and strip asphalt roofing shingles, oxidized asphalt materials, and roofing components used in residential and commercial construction, and specialty applications, as well as synthetic packaging materials. This segment sells its products through distributors, home centers, lumberyards, retailers, and contractors, as well as to roofing contractors for built-up roofing asphalt systems; and manufacturers in automotive, chemical, rubber, and construction industries. Owens Corning was incorporated in 1938 and is headquartered in Toledo, Ohio.
